The main benefit, in my experience, is the ability to access other areas of your workspace easily. With an ordinary desk, you would have to get up from your chair to get a print out or file, or supplies, etc whereas with a u-shaped desk you could merely turn your body to accomplish these things.

U-shaped valleys are primarily formed by glacial erosion. As a glacier moves downhill, it erodes the sides and bottom of the valley through a combination of abrasion and plucking. Over time, the glacier carves out a wide and deep U-shaped valley, often leaving behind steep cliffs and a flat valley floor.

A U-shaped valley is typically produced by the erosive forces of a glacier moving through a previously V-shaped valley, which widens and deepens the valley over time due to the ice's ability to erode and transport large quantities of rock and sediment.
